Abstract
•A hydrophilic graphene surface is achieved by creating a self-limited monolayer with two designed pyrene derivatives.•The resulting charged surface of graphene can then be employed to selectively bind macro-molecules.•The method is applicable over graphene surface independently on the underneath support.•Atomic resolution of the immobilized macromolecules is achieved by transmission electron microscopy (TEM), proving that this approach is useful for making hydrophilic graphene TEM supports.
